Russell Westbrook has been one of the more pleasant surprises of the season, as the former MVP has played quite well in his new role off the bench. It was hard to imagine a scenario a few months back where Russ would be having any kind of success while playing for the Los Angeles Lakers, so it is great to see him do well.

While Anthony Davis has deservedly gotten most of the credit for the Lakers turning things around, Russ has played his part in this recent revival. He has won over a lot of the fans who were done with him after that disastrous first season and one of them on Reddit, u/makethetradepelinka, put out a post where he wondered how long Westbrook would remain on the bench, as he wants him to become a starter once again. As the fan points out, having someone who earns $47 million on the bench isn’t something that is ideal, but head coach Darvin Ham has to make decisions that will help the team win, and Russ coming off the bench has done just that.


Lakers Fans Now Want The Team To Keep Russell Westbrook

If you had asked Lakers fans just a couple of months back if they wanted Westbrook on the team, 99% of them would have said no. There was good reason for it as well, as it was hard to see any way where things would work for him on the Lakers.

They now want GM Rob Pelinka to not trade him this season , as he has been their third-best player so far. Fans were split on if Westbrook should get an extension, which is saying something considering how bad things were not so long back. There are still some issues with Westbrook, no doubt, like the fact that he and LeBron James can’t be on the court together for extended periods, as they just aren’t a good fit with each other. It is why Russ has flourished off the bench, as he gets to be the primary ball handler, and if he agrees on a reduced deal, the Lakers might consider keeping him around after this season.
